How to create a blog for free and make money from it

Want to create a blog but do not have the capital to start? Good news is that you can always create a free blog, run advertisements on it and make money. But it is not easy and it used to be.

There were numerous blogs created for free and generated a lot of income. There were free blogs created on Blogspot and WordPress. Those two were most common. At the moment, they’re still being used to create free blogs but the number is dropping. This is because getting a domain name and hosting is now cheaper than ever anymore. You can get a domain name and host for as low as $12 on Godaddy.

Free blogs were making a lot of success back in the day and can still make a lot of success if you choose the right niche and work hard and work smart. I know of many people that started with free Blogspot blog years ago and were making money in thousands of dollars before they moved to paid Domain names and Hostings.

It’s not as easy as it sounds but it can happen if you work smart.

Every blog needs the hard work and smart work before making any success, blogs created for free or blogs that were set up with thousands of dollars.

Making money from free blogs is very possible and as I have said, you only need to work hard and work smart. You need the right niche and right customers. Doesn’t have to be in millions with a good niche. A  blog with a good niche will generate you enough money without needing millions of people coming to your blog. Let’s get right to your question. How to create a blog for free and how to make money from it?

I think that’s two questions which I will answer separately.

How to create a blog for free

I will always advise you to go with free Blogspot blogs. It’s the most used of all free blogging platforms. It’s own by Google itself! Everything is free: the domain name, the hosting, the registration and everything else. All you need is a Gmail account and you’re good to go. I once had one, years ago so I know what I am talking about.

Follow the below steps to get yourself a new free blog:

The most important thing you need to do before starting a blog is to think about a niche to choose. What do you know about your niche? Can you keep rolling out unique posts for years to come? Are you passionate about it? You need to answer these questions. Your success starts with niche selection. If you choose the right niche, you’re on your way to the top. If you by any chance choose the wrong niche, you may go down sooner.

Step 1: On your computer, open your browser and go to and then sign in to your Gmail account if you haven’t.

Step 2: On the first page, click on “CREATE YOUR BLOG”

Step 3: Confirm your identity by creating a Google+ profile. Then click on “Continue to blogger”

a screenshot on How to create a blog for free and make money from it

Step 4: Here, everything you need is available. Just click on “CREATE NEW BLOG”

Step 5: Now, this is where you’ll have to choose what you want to call your new blog. Fill in the title and address boxes according to your choice. Check if the blog URL you pick is available. If not, choose another one. Choose a theme and click “CREATE BLOG!”

A page on blogger on How to create a blog for free and make money from it

There, right there. You have just created a free blog. Visit your blog and see how it looks.

Now you need to do some work before you start publishing posts.

Go to “Settings”, then “Basic” and add a description to your blog.

a picture of settings on blogger on How to create a blog for free and make money from it

In the settings section again, go to “Posts, comments and sharing”. On “Who can comment?”, select “anyone”.

Go down a bit and see where it says “Auto-share published posts on Google+ profile”, select “yes”.

In the same settings section, go to “Search Preferences” and set a meta description under “meta tags”.

You also need to create a Google search console by clicking “edit” after “Google search console” in search preferences options. This will enable you to know more about your blog performance in the search engine.

These are important for the success of your blog.

It’s time for you to create pages. You will have to create at least three 3 pages: Home Page, Contact Page, About Us Page.

On your blogger dashboard, on the left side, you will see “pages”. Click on it. You will be taken to a new page where you will have to click on ”New Page” to create new pages. Create the three pages I mentioned above. Add your contacts to the contact page and say something about your blog in the About Us page.

a picture on blogger on pages on How to create a blog for free and make money from it


You can now start publishing posts. Click on “Posts” and then click on “New Post” at the top to write a new post. Do not forget to always write a title. That’s the first thing you need to do. Your post title is the keyword that people see in search engines.

Hey, do not forget to do keywords research before writing on any keywords. This is the most important method in SEO (Search Engines Optimization). So that you don’t blame yourself in the future, you’ll need to do extra work on your keywords research. Do not write on the same keywords giant websites like Wikipedia, Wikihow, Entrepreneurs, Forbes and others already have a couple of posts about.

That’s all about creating a new blog on blogger. You need to grow your blog by doing SEO. Without SEO, the success rate of your blog will be insignificant. Every blog needs SEO to grow. Well, I must say it wasn’t like this years ago when it all started. You could write a post today and start ranking tomorrow. Why? Because there was no competition at all, SEO was not required much! But now, there are over a billion websites out there. Millions of websites are trying to rank for the same keywords. How does Google choose the ones to rank on its first page? The ones that are better optimised for search engines.

How do you do proper SEO for your blog?

– First, you start with On Page SEO. This is where optimising your posts before publishing comes into action. The keywords you write about, you need to carefully research it and decide if you can rank it. You can’t just write on any keywords you want. For example, you won’t rank on search engines front page if you write on keywords like “money” because giant websites like Wikipedia will always be on the front page.

You can use Yoast SEO for your On-Page optimization. When you score green in SEO, you’re good.

Linking to other websites that have useful information that is different from the information you write on your own blog post blog (Out-bound linking), linking to some of your old posts that are useful to your new blog post (In-bound linking) are all part of On-page SEO.

– Second on is Off-Page SEO. This is where you grow your blog by building links, doing social sharing and more. The most important off-Page SEO is link building. This will determine how fast your blog will grow. The faster you acquire many links from domains with high authority, the faster your blog will grow. There are a lot of methods to build links. Here, Brian Dean of Backlinko has something to help you build quality link. It’s not easy but it’s worth it.

Another off-page SEO is sharing your blog posts with family and friends on social media. This helps you with more visitors to your blog. Also, when Google bot crawls social media like Facebook, Twitter, Pinterest, it makes crawling your blog posts faster when it stumbles upon your blog links.

– Submitting your blog sitemap is also important in SEO. Create a sitemap and add it to Google search console.

This brings me to answer your second question:

How to make money from your free blog?

Making money from your free blog is easy if you’ve successfully done all the hard and smart works. You must have been getting a certain number of visitors visiting your blog on daily basis. If this is the case, then you can make money from your blog.
I’ll tell you some methods to make money from blogging:

1. Google Adsense

2. Admob

3. Sponsored posts

4. Affiliate marketing

5. Product reviews

6. Create and sell your own product

7. Selling space

8. Write and sell an EBook

9. In-text advertising

10. Email marketing

There are about tons of ways to monetize your blog but the most important thing is having people visit your blog on daily basis. They will be the ones to spend all the money before you can earn. Offer them what they’re looking for. Satisfy them.

The most common way to make money from blogs is Google Adsense. This has been around for a very long time. It’s common because it is easier to sign up, unlike others. Even with zero visitors on your blog on daily basis, you can still be accepted if you do some work on your blog. Like having at least 15 unique blog posts of at least one thousand words each, have an “About Us page and a “Contact Page” and most importantly, have privacy private policy page.

Those are what you need to get your Google Adsense account approved.

Note that your Adsense cost per click (CPC) will vary from time to time depending on the region of your visitors and your keywords.

Some of our published posts you might like:

How to make money from blogs for beginners.

How to create free SSL certificates.

How to install SSL certificates on CPanel.

If you have any other questions, feel free to ask.

You may also like...

2 Responses

Leave a Reply

Your email address will not be published. Required fields are marked *

%d bloggers like this: